Full Data Comparison
| Metric | Cincinnati, OH | Santa Ana, CA |
|---|---|---|
| 💰 Cost of Living | ||
| Cost of Living Index National avg = 100 · lower = cheaper | 94.1 ✓ Cheaper | 115.5⚠ High |
| Median Home Value | $192,000 ✓ Lower | $624,000⚠ High |
| Median Monthly Rent | $893 ✓ Lower | $1,885⚠ High |
| 📈 Income & Economy | ||
| Median Household Income | $49,191 | $84,210 ✓ Higher |
| Unemployment Rate | 6.9%⚠ High | 5.5%⚠ High ✓ Lower |
| Avg Commute Minutes each way | 23.4 min ✓ Shorter | 25.0 min |
| Work From Home % | 11.5% ✓ Higher | 8.0% |
| 🔒 Safety | ||
|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er · 60% violent / 40% property | 206⚠ High | 110⚠ High ✓ Safer |
| Violent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 223⚠ High | 130⚠ High ✓ Safer |
| Property Crime Index 100 = national avg · lower = safer | 182⚠ High | 81 ✓ Safer |
| 🎓 Education | ||
| School Quality 100 = national avg · grad rate, staffing & attainment | B (100) ✓ Better | C+ (84) |
| Student-Teacher Ratio Lower = smaller classes | 15.9:1 ✓ Smaller | 20.0:1 |
| Bachelor's Degree or Higher | 40.5% ✓ Higher | 17.9% |
| High School or Higher | 89.1% ✓ Higher | 65.2% |
| School District Name only — no quality rating available | Cincinnati Public Schools | Santa Ana Unified |
| 🌤 Weather | ||
| Avg High — January | 40.6°F | 69.3°F ✓ Warmer |
| Avg High — July | 86.6°F ✓ Warmer | 82.5°F |
| Annual Precipitation | 43.4" | 12.5" ✓ Drier |
| Annual Snowfall | 16.0" | 0.0" ✓ Less |
| 👥 Demographics | ||
| Population | 308,870 | 311,379 ✓ Larger |
| Median Age | 32.9 | 33.4 ✓ Older |
| Homeownership Rate | 39.3% | 44.8% ✓ Higher |
| Under 18 | 21.0% | 24.1% ✓ More |
| Over 65 | 12.9% ✓ More | 10.6% |
